About German Truck Mods Catalog

Germany's truck-side industrial identity centers on the Mercedes-Benz Trucks + MAN OEM cluster — the Mercedes-Benz Actros launched at the 1996 Commercial Vehicle IAA Hannover as successor to the SK, assembled at the Daimler Truck Wörth am Rhein plant (located there since 1960, truck-cab production from 1 October 1963, now Europe's largest heavy-truck plant with >10,000 employees). The 2 mod in the catalog — Mercedes-Benz SK Kipper — 1990s German Dump Truck Mod (3,279 downloads) — is from the predecessor SK 'Schwere Klasse' (1989-1998) tipper line, the construction-and-dumper format that fed into modern Actros / Arocs production.

Frequently asked questions

What makes Germany's truck industry distinctive?
Germany's heavy-truck identity centers on the Mercedes-Benz Trucks + MAN OEM cluster. The Mercedes-Benz Actros launched at the 1996 IAA Hannover as successor to the SK and is assembled at Wörth am Rhein — Europe's largest heavy-truck plant (located there since 1960, truck-cab production from 1 October 1963, more than 10,000 employees). MAN Truck & Bus SE, headquartered in Munich, traces to Maschinenfabrik Augsburg-Nürnberg AG (1893) and supplies the second pillar of German autobahn heavy haulage.

What axle configurations dominate German truck mods?
The SK Kipper is a rigid construction tipper, typically 6x4 / 8x4 with hydraulic open-box rear-tipping for German construction and aggregates haulage — the format that defined German Wörth assembly through the 1990s before Actros / Arocs took over the segment.
Are German truck mods configured for EU 16.5m combination regulations?
The SK Kipper is a rigid tipper rather than a fifth-wheel tractor, so EU 16.5m semi-trailer combination limits don't apply directly — it operates as a single-unit construction vehicle under EU vehicle-category regulations for rigid heavy goods vehicles.
